The Charlotte Church Show - Season 3

Season 3
More top actors, comedians and musicians line up to join forces with Charlotte Church. And the third series showcases new feature 'Lady to Ladette', where Charlotte teaches five properly posh girls the essentials of a rollicking night out in Cardiff.

Episodes

Catherine Tate, Lee Mack, Chris Fountain, Beverley Knight
Charlotte attempts to infiltrate the Welsh Guards as they undertake final rehearsals for Trooping the Colour. Charlotte's guests include Catherine Tate, Lee Mack and Beverley Knight.

Katie Price, Gok Wan, Shane Lynch, Martha Wainwright, Nigel Kennedy
Charlotte's guests include Katie Price and Gok Wan. Violinist Nigel Kennedy performs with Charlotte.

Jonathan Ross, Kevin Bishop, Sharleen Spiteri, Adele
Charlotte continues her award-winning show with the usual cheeky mix of comedy, music, hidden camera stunts and star guests, including Jonathan Ross and Adele, who sings with Charlotte.

Chris Addison, Jason Donovan, Solange Knowles
In 'Lady to Ladette', the final three appear in the studio for a no-holds-barred final. Guests include Jason Donovan and music is provided by Solange Knowles.

Jimmy Carr, Alan Davies, The Script
Charlotte's guests include Alan Davies and Jimmy Carr, and there's music from The Script.

Ricky Hatton, Frankie Boyle, Beth Rowley
Boxer Ricky Hatton drops by, plus there's music from Beth Rowley, who performs a duet with Charlotte. And Charlotte once again dons prosthetics and disguises, all in the name of comedy.

Patsy Palmer, Adam Hills, Alphabeat
This week's guests include Patsy Palmer and comedian Adam Hills. And Danish popsters Alphabet perform with Charlotte.

Michael McIntyre, Trinny and Susannah, Rebecca Adlington, Josh Groban
The guests include Olympic double-gold medallist Rebecca Adlington, fashion gurus Trinny and Susannah, and also comedian Michael McIntyre.

Christmas Special - James Corden, Ruth Jones, Ronnie Corbett, Jo Brand, Rhydian Roberts
In this festive edition Charlotte's guests are Gavin and Stacey's James Corden and Ruth Jones, and comedians Ronnie Corbett and Jo Brand. Music comes from Christmas cracker Rhydian Roberts.
